Transaction 5077537b23cf2a4160ea00f0c128dbd05f15b8ee11bf5d1b17b1ac70f8c172ea

1 Input
2 Outputs
  • 5077537b23cf2a4160ea00f0c128dbd05f15b8ee11bf5d1b17b1ac70f8c172ea:0
  • value  267180
    address  12ZGnD5daTyPPtozYy6YMzt5VbaCS6i7v3
  • 5077537b23cf2a4160ea00f0c128dbd05f15b8ee11bf5d1b17b1ac70f8c172ea:1
  • value  2723011
    address  17ZDi1ezftciQTBQ2BwcoVnzfabw65iPbJ